Are you interested in learning how AWLA's Kitten College went from saving just 92 kittens a year with 28 foster families, to saving more than 1,500 kittens a year with almost 300 foster families? AWLA can show you how with our Kitten College Apprenticeship Program! From how we did it to what worked (and what didn’t), we'll help you create and train an engaged army of foster families.

AWLA is able to offer two types of assistance to those organizations working to save kittens in their community:

AWLA Comes to You!

Our National Kitten College Program Administrator will spend a full day at your facility covering topics such as:

  • Taking the fear out of caring for bottle babies.
  • Utilizing existing resources to address the needs of kittens.
  • Provide an inventory of resources including suggested acquisitions and low-cost options.
  • Recruiting and training fosters.
  • Building an engaged community.

The only cost of this apprenticeship is the travel expenses incurred by AWLA. These expenses may be covered for qualified organizations.
